What makes a show truly binge-worthy?
Binge-worthiness depends on narrative momentum, episode length, cliffhangers, and character depth. Shows with short episode runs (8-10 episodes) and self-contained arcs within a season tend to keep viewers engaged longer .
- Episode length under 50 minutes reduces decision fatigue between episodes
- Cliffhangers at 85-95% of each episode drive "just one more" behavior
- High emotional stakes per scene increase dopamine-driven viewing loops
- Consistent tone and pacing prevent viewer drop-off mid-season

How educators can use binge-worthy storytelling in curriculum design
Marist schools across Brazil and Latin America can apply narrative momentum principles to lesson planning by structuring units with clear stakes, progressive challenges, and reflective cliffhangers that drive student curiosity .
- Begin each unit with a "hook question" that creates cognitive tension
- Design 3-4 "episode-length" lessons (40-50 min) with escalating complexity
- End each lesson with an unresolved problem or reflection prompt
- Use character-driven case studies to humanize abstract concepts
- Culminate with a "season finale" project that resolves all tensions
